Patrick Henry hasn't had much luck against Pulaski County recently, but that could start to change on Friday. The Patriots will welcome the Cougars at 5:00 p.m. Patrick Henry has given up an average of 14 runs per game this season, but Friday's game will give them a chance to turn things around.
Patrick Henry is headed into Friday's game looking for a big change in momentum after dropping their 15th straight game on Thursday. They lost 18-1 to James River.
Meanwhile, Pulaski County waltzed into their contest on Tuesday with three straight wins... but they left with four. They beat the Titans by the very same score they won with in their prior game: 5-2.
Pulaski County's win bumped their record up to 11-7. As for Patrick Henry,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-19.
